Creating a seamless and engaging user experience is essential. A custom registration form tailored to your Shopify store can significantly enhance your ability to connect with customers, improve engagement, and boost sales. While Shopify’s default registration options are functional, a personalized form can align with your brand identity, meet specific business needs, and offer your customers a unique shopping experience.

1. Enhance Customer Engagement
A custom registration form allows you to collect meaningful customer information beyond basic details like name and email address. By including fields that align with your business objectives—such as product preferences, shopping habits, or communication preferences—you can gain insights into your audience.
This data can be used to personalize marketing campaigns, recommend relevant products, and create a shopping experience that resonates with individual customers. Personalized interactions foster trust and loyalty, encouraging customers to return and engage with your store.
2. Build Your Brand Identity
Your registration form is often one of the first touchpoints a customer has with your store. A custom form that reflects your brand’s aesthetics and tone creates a cohesive experience.
For example, you can incorporate your logo, brand colors, and unique design elements into the form. A consistent look and feel helps establish professionalism and build trust, making customers more likely to complete the registration process.
3. Streamline the User Experience
A default, one-size-fits-all registration form may not meet your specific business needs or customer expectations. Shopify Custom registration form simplifies the process by removing unnecessary fields and adding options that matter most to your customers.
For instance:
-
Include social login options for faster registration.
-
Use conditional fields to display relevant questions based on user responses.
-
Ensure the form is mobile-friendly for customers shopping on their smartphones.
A streamlined, user-friendly form reduces friction, improving completion rates and customer satisfaction.
4. Support Business Goals
Custom forms can help you achieve specific objectives, such as building a segmented email list or creating a loyalty program. For instance, if you’re launching a VIP membership program, your registration form can include fields that capture relevant details like purchase history or membership preferences.
By aligning your registration form with your business goals, you can create targeted strategies to grow your store and improve customer retention.
5. Strengthen Data Collection and Analysis
The data collected through a custom registration form goes beyond basic contact information. It provides valuable insights that help you make informed decisions.
For example:
-
Identify customer demographics to refine your marketing strategy.
-
Track user preferences to stock inventory that aligns with demand.
-
Use data to create personalized email campaigns, driving repeat purchases.
With better data, you can tailor your operations to meet customer needs and stay ahead of competitors.
6. Encourage Loyalty and Exclusivity
Custom registration forms can create a sense of exclusivity that attracts customers. For instance, you can offer incentives like discounts, early access to sales, or rewards programs for registered members.
Highlighting these benefits directly on the registration form motivates customers to sign up. Once they do, exclusive perks encourage repeat visits and long-term loyalty.
7. Enhance Security and Compliance
Customers want to know their data is secure when sharing personal information. Shopify registration form lets you incorporate additional security measures, such as CAPTCHA or two-factor authentication, to protect customer accounts.
You can also include compliance features, like consent checkboxes for GDPR or CCPA, ensuring your store adheres to data privacy regulations. These measures build trust and demonstrate your commitment to protecting customer data.
